Well I guess Capstick extracted it from..."Lions and leopards and rhinos excite me but don't frighten me. But that buffalo is so big and mean and ugly and hard to stop, and vindictive and cruel and surly and ornery. He looks like he hates you personally. He looks like you owe him money. He looks like he is hunting you … He makes me sick in the stomach, and he makes my hands sweat, and he dries out my throat and my lips." in "Horn of the Hunter". Ruark wrote the sentence.
